Does the ban on the display of tobacco products in stores reduce tobacco sales?

Speaker: Hans Olav Melberg, Associate Professor at the Department of Health Management and Health Economics, Institute of Health and Society, University of Oslo.

Full title

Does the ban on the display of tobacco products in stores reduce tobacco sales? Explicit mechanisms vs. A black box approach to establish the counterfactual.

Abstract

On the 1st of January 2010 a ban on the public display of tobacco product at the point of sale was introduced in Norway. To answer what, if any, effect this had on the sale of tobacco it is necessary to create a counterfactual: What would the sale have been without the ban? This can be done by creating an explicit model of the mechanisms that affect tobacco sales, or by just extrapolating trends found in the data.

The talk will present results from both methods and it is based on work done by the author when he was an expert witness in the court case between the tobacco industry and the Norwegian government.
